Output 7bfb833350701a57221abd62cf0965728758a5cdb5da1c2860a8fbe3faf19e22:23

value
88961399
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87fb3391e18886448235a268cbebbeb54d150ca5 OP_EQUAL
address
3E625DuBVMJA2Dt8HbVu68cC7ptbAvQiWy
transaction
7bfb833350701a57221abd62cf0965728758a5cdb5da1c2860a8fbe3faf19e22
spent
true